8. Drug Interaction and Safety Alerts
- Medico provides drug interaction alerts based on publicly available pharmaceutical databases (RxNorm, FDA).
- These alerts may not be comprehensive. Not all interactions are known or documented in these databases.
- The absence of an alert does not mean no interaction exists.
- Always inform your healthcare provider and pharmacist of all medications and supplements you are taking.
